高中数学知识整体上较之初中数学知识要难出许多,这也导致很多学生在初中数学知识学习上表现较好,但无法在高中数学知识学习上有良好表现。这一现象的出现与高中数学知识本身难度较大有一定关系,也与当前高中数学教学中忽视了衔接性教学有一定关联。通过研究可以发现,大部分高中数学教师在开展实际数学教学活动时并未对知识衔接这一问题给予充分重视,部分教师实际上也并不知道怎样去做好这种知识衔接工作。
